The Toronto and East York Community Council:
1. Granted the application for an exemption permit, by the owner(s) of 480 Yonge Street for the installation of a 1.2 metre swimming pool enclosure. Directed and required that at such time as replacement of the fence is required that such installation will comply with Municipal Code Chapter 447, or its successor by-law.

Summary
This staff report concerns a matter for which the Toronto and East York Community Council has delegated authority from City Council to make a final decision.
The purpose of this report is to advise Council concerning an application by the owner(s) of 480 Yonge Street for a site-specific Fence Exemption, pursuant to Section 447-1.3 D(1) of Toronto Municipal Code, Chapter 447- Fences. As part of the building plan for a 38 storey condominium, a swimming pool is to be built on the 3rd floor of the 3 storey podium. The property owner(s) is seeking Council's permission to be exempt from a required 1.8 metre pool fence height to 1.2 metre fence height which does not comply with restrictions contrary to Section 447-1.3 D of the bylaw as detailed below in the following chart:
The subject property 480 Yonge Street is located in Ward 13, on a commercial retail zoned property.
